[PATCH v2 11/15] cxl/region: Use the endpoint's SPA range to check a region

From: Robert Richter
Date: Tue Feb 18 2025 - 08:33:21 EST


Endpoints or switches requiring address translation might not be aware
of the system's interleaving configuration. Then, the configured
endpoint's address range might not match the expected range. In
contrast, the SPA range of an endpoint is calculated applying platform
specific address translation. That range is correct and can be used to
check a region range.

Adjust the region range check and use the endpoint's SPA range to
check it.
